WebThe Multi-scale Ultra-high Resolution (MUR) Sea Surface Temperature (SST) Analyses is part of the NASA Making Earth System Data Records for Use in Research Environments (MEaSUREs) Program. WebThe TerraClimate dataset was developed to fill a void in the availability of freely available moderate-to-high spatial resolution global climate data that spans multiple decades. While datasets with similar attributes are available for individual countries or even continents, the paucity in comparable data across global terrestrial surfaces can ...
